A file named is a compressed archive created using 7-Zip or a similar utility. Depending on the context, this specific file often appears as a diagnostic dump or a software collection meant for technical troubleshooting or distribution.
It typically achieves 30–70% better compression than standard ZIP files, especially when using the LZMA2 algorithm.
Theoretically, it can handle files up to 16 billion gigabytes (16 exabytes) in size.
